Brief summary
The purpose of this study was to assess the safety, tolerability, and efficacy when combining MK-3475 and INCB024360 in participants with certain cancers. This study was conducted in 2 phases, Phase 1 and Phase 2.

Participant flow
Recruitment details
Participants took part in the study at 22 investigative sites in the United States from 17July 2014 to 06 November 2020.
Pre-assignment details
Prior to 17May18 study amended/discontinued, 444 participants were enrolled. Survival follow up and monotherapy option after discontinuation of combination were removed so anyone in survival follow up were discontinued the study and were assigned to study terminated by sponsor because completed was not an option in the database for those in survival follow up. 1 patient on combo treatment did not move to the monotherapy so they were also assigned to this reason for discontinuing.

Phase 1: Percentage of Participants With Treatment-Emergent Adverse Events (TEAE) and Serious Treatment-Emergent Adverse Events
An adverse event is defined as the appearance of (or worsening of any pre-existing) undesirable sign(s), symptom(s), or medical condition(s) that occur after a participant provides informed consent. A TEAE is any adverse event either reported for the first time or worsening of a pre-existing event after first dose of study drug. Serious adverse event (SAE) is defined as an event that meets 1 of the following criteria: is fatal or life threatening, results in persistent or significant disability or incapacity, constitutes a congenital anomaly or birth defect, is clinically meaningful (i.e. defined as an event that jeopardizes the participant or requires potential medical or surgical intervention to prevent 1 of the outcomes listed above) or requires inpatient hospitalization or prolongation of existing hospitalization.
Time frame: Approximately 54 months
Population: The safety evaluable population included all participants enrolled in the study who received at least 1 dose of study drug (epacadostat or pembrolizumab).

Phase 2: Objective Response Rate (ORR)
ORR was percentage of participants with best overall response \[complete response (CR) or partial response (PR)\], per Response Evaluation Criteria In Solid Tumors Criteria (RECIST v1.0) for target lesions and assessed by MRI: Complete Response (CR), Disappearance of all target lesions; Partial Response (PR), \>=30% decrease in the sum of the longest diameter of target lesions; Overall Response (OR) = CR + PR.
Time frame: Approximately 54 months
Population: The efficacy evaluable population included all participants enrolled in the study who received at least 1 dose of study drug (epacadostat or pembrolizumab). Number analyzed indicated participants analyzed in the respective tumor type.
